 |
 |
 |
 |
 |
 |
Twitter REST API の使い方 Twitter は間違いなく、最近 World Wide Web に登場したソーシャル・ネットワーキングのなかで最も成功している例の 1 つです。Twitter には、Web 開発者が Twitter サイトで提供する各種機能へのユーザーのアクセスを可能にするための API が用意されています。この記事を読んで、Twitter REST API の基本的な使い方を学んでください。 |
|
|
|
2009/06/09 |
|
| |
Project Zero の紹介: 第 2 回 SOA での RESTful なアプリケーション IBM の Project Zero を紹介するこの連載で、Web アプリケーションを作成し、組み立て、そしてデプロイする、Zero ならではの革新的手法を解説付きツアーで体験してください。第 1 回の記事では単純で RESTful なサービスを作成する手順を通して Project Zero を紹介しました。第 2 回目となるこの記事では、引き続き Project Zero が RESTful なソリューションの構築にどのように役立つかを学びます。今回重点とするのは、アプリケーション中心の設計、RESTful なデータのモデル化、REST によるセキュリティー、そして簡易化された RIA および統合です。 |
|
|
|
2008/01/15 |
|
| |
OpenLaszlo: パフォーマンスの調整 パフォーマンス面を考慮したLZXコーディングの要点としては、各画面の表示(インスタンス生成)やデータ表示(データバインディング)という特に負荷の高い処理に対して注意を注ぐことになります。どちらの処理にしても、一度に全てを処理させず、いかに効果的に処理を後回しさせるかということに尽きます。本稿ではその点に重点を置いたLZXコーディングの方法を紹介します。 |
|
|
|
2007/12/14 |
|
| |
OpenLaszlo: パフォーマンスの考察 日本では意外と知られていないオープンソースのRIA/Ajax開発プラットフォームであるOpenLaszloについて、“システム開発”の視点からその導入方法について紹介する連載です。今回は、パフォーマンスに気をつけたLZXコーディングを行う前に、アプリケーションのパフォーマンスの勘所と切り分け方について解説します。 |
|
|
|
2007/11/30 |
|
| |
Web 開発のヒント: すべての Web サイトに必要な 10 の (あるいはさらに多くの) ファイル どのような CMS (Content Management System) や Web アプリケーション・フレームワークを使って Web サイトを開発する場合にも、必ず守らなければならない基本があります。高度なユーザー・インターフェースやリッチなコンテンツを持つことは素晴らしいことですが、そこに至る前に、当然見つかるものとユーザーが期待する、またそのサイトが何をするのかを人間に対しても機械に対しても伝える、基本ファイルを提供する必要があります。 |
|
|
|
2007/09/11 |
|
| |
より柔軟なエンタープライズのために Web 2.0 アーキテクチャーを使う Web 2.0 のリポジトリーは柔軟なソフトウェア・アーキテクチャーを作成する上で役立ち、Web 2.0 コミュニティーやエクストラネットに容易にプラグインすることができます。しかし、変更の容易さやパフォーマンス、セキュリティー、スケーラビリティー、再利用性などへの要求にも対応できる、柔軟なシステムを作成することは簡単ではありません。この記事では、確実に品質要求を満足できる Enterprise Web 2.0 アーキテクチャーを作成するために役立つ手法を学びます。 |
|
|
|
2007/07/10 |
|
| |
MMOG (Massively multiplayer online game) : 第 3 回 MMOG をホスティングする際の潜在的な問題を解決する MMOG (massively multiplayer online game) は、何十人もの開発者や何百人ものアーティスト、そして大規模なインフラを必要とします。この記事は MMOG を解説するシリーズの第 3 回目として、オンライン・ゲームをホスティングする際に起こりうる問題に対処する方法について解説します。問題を効果的に解決するためのいくつかのヒントを見つけ、また、1 度限りの販売にとどまらない、新たな収入源について学びましょう。 |
|
|
|
2007/07/03 |
|
| |
W3C マルチモーダル・アーキテクチャー、第 3 回: マルチモーダル Web サービス Gerald McCobb が連載の締めくくりとして、W3C マルチモーダル・アーキテクチャーを汎用テンプレートとして使ってマルチモーダル Web サービスを開発する方法を紹介します。
|
|
|
|
2007/06/12 |
|
| |
新技術の導入による Web アプリケーションのアップグレード 会社が成功を維持するために、新しくて進化しつつある技術のメリットをその代表的な製品に取り込むことはよくあることです。しかし残念なことに、新しい技術の統合が製品の機能に支障を及ぼし、市場に出すまでの時間が長引いてしまう可能性もあります。製品開発チームが目新しい技術を習得するまでに必要な時間によって、製品に追加する新機能の数が限られることもあります。この記事を読んで、新しい技術を既存の製品に取り込む際にありがちな問題を認識し、そのような問題を回避して製品を順調にアップグレードするための対処法を学んでください。 |
|
|
|
2007/05/22 |
|
| |
MMOG (Massively multiplayer online game) : 第 1 回 インフラの規模をパフォーマンスに基づいて見積もる MMOG (massively multiplayer online game) は、今日開発されつつあるソフトウェア・システムのうち最も複雑なものの 1 つであり、多くの場合は何十人もの開発者や何百人ものアーティスト、そして真の意味で大規模なインフラを必要とします。この記事は、MMOG を実行するために必要なシステムやストレージ、ネットワークなどに注目するシリーズの第 1 回です。この記事では MMOG を紹介し、ゲームのインフラの規模を見積もるための 1 つの方法を説明します。どの程度のインフラが必要なのか、またどのように MMOG のオペレーションを行うのかを学びましょう。 |
|
|
|
2007/04/10 |
|
| |
カスタムSWTコンポーネントでのMVCの実装 Eclipse SWT(Standard Wideget Toolkit)は、カスタムメイドのウィジェットを実装するための豊富なAPIセットを提供します。この記事では、MVC(Model-View-Controller)アーキテクチャーを概説し、構造化ビューアーの形での現在のMVC実装を説明し、カスタムSWTウィジェットを使用する実装を示します |
|
|
|
2006/01/11 |
|
| |
オンデマンド・オペレーティング環境 オンデマンド・オペレーティング環境は、SOA (Service Oriented Architecture) の概念に基づいています。SOA では、すべてのアプリケーションやリソースを、特定の、識別可能な一連の (ビジネス) 機能を実装するサービスとみなします。オンデマンド環境でのサービスは、ビジネス機能の他にも、環境に対する広範な構成やオペレーション、モニタリングに参加するための管理インターフェースを実装することもあります。この記事では、オンデマンド・オペレーティング環境について紹介します。 |
|
|
|
2004/08/24 |
|
| |
サプライ・チェーン・アーキテクチャーに備える 企業Webアーキテクチャーは、企業がそのサプライ・チェーン・パートナーとの全面的な結びつきを強めるようになって、変化をみせる傾向にあります。この記事では、生じる可能性のある変化とその理由について、アナリストのAnne Ziegerが説明します。 |
|
|
|
2001/10/01 |
|
| |
マイクロブラウザー・アーキテクチャー ワイヤレス・デバイスがインターネット情報インフラストラクチャーの一部として組み入れられるようになり、Webアーキテクチャーが新しい方向へ展開しつつあります。今回の記事で、Anneは、ワイヤレス・デバイスをWebに接続するマイクロブラウザーに対応するための、さまざまなアーキテクチャーについて説明しています。 |
|
|
|
2001/08/01 |
|
| |
Web Servicesアーキテクチャーの概要 この記事では、IBM Web Services とは何か、IBM Web Services の基本的な特徴、このアプローチの利点など、IBM Web Services についての概要を示します。 |
|
|
|
2000/09/01 |
|
| |
Patterns for e-business e-businesses を構築する時にたどる道には、反復できるものもあります。多くの会社は、会社というものはユニークであって、e-business の構築方法は、そのたびに実地で学び取る必要があると決めてかかっています。このような考えは、いくつかのサービス提供者やプログラマーによって助長されてきました (そうすることが彼らの利益になり、また、プログラミング技術の腕を発揮できるのですから当然です) が、IBM は 今までの実績から、教訓とアーキテクチャーの方針ないしはパターン を引き出すことができることを学びました。あなたの会社が新興企業であるか、あるいは大量 のレガシー・アプリケーションを抱えているかにかかわらず、これらのパターンを使用することにより、既存のテクノロジーを再利用して、プロジェクトを早く完成させることができます。 |
|
|
|
2000/06/01 |
|
| |
IBM Application Framework for e-business: パーベイシブ・コンピューティング IBM Application Framework for e-business を利用すれば、開放型ネットワーク標準を通 じて、いつでもどこからでも、多種多様な装置を企業のデータとアプリケーションに接続できるようになります。オフィスと同様の生産性を発揮できる先進技術が、モバイル・ユーザーに提供されます。この文書をお読みになると、パーベイシブ・コンピューティングが、IBM Application Framework for e-business および関連サポート製品の、次世代における革命的な発展であることを理解できます。 |
|
|
|
1999/11/01 |
|
| |
IBM Application Framework for e-business: アプリケーション・ホスティング・サービス アプリケーション・ホスティング・サービスを提供するサービス・プロバイダーは、インターネットを介して e-business アプリケーション・コンテンツを配布します。この記事は、これらのアプリケーション・ホスティング・サービスのアーキテクチャーを考察し、サービス・プロバイダーが所有権の総コストを削減するため、またより質の良いサービスを顧客に提供するために、どのようにしてオープンな共用ホスティング・サービスを使用するかを述べています。 |
|
|
|
1999/10/01 |
|
| |